Of course. those aliens who came in prior to 1921 have been taken care of by the socalled Registry Act of March 2. 1929. All they have to do if they came in prior to that date is to prove they are people of good moral character. They do not have to prove legal entry. They can pay their head tax and register. and then are eligible for American citizenship. That was the purpose of that act. Now. if these aliens cannot prove they are people of good moral character. I do not think they ought to replace American citizens on the relief rolls.
